High Voltage Latch-Up Proof, Triple SPDT Switches
Key Features
• Latch-up proof
• 2.8 pF off source capacitance
• 9 pF off drain capacitance
• 0.4 pC charge injection
• Low on resistance:160 Ω typical
• ±9 V to ±22 V dual-supply operation
• 9 V to 40 V single-supply operation
• 48 V supply maximum ratings
• Fully specified at ±15 V, ±20 V, +12 V, and +36 V
• VDDto VSSanalog signal range
• Human body model (HBM) ESD rating8 kV input/output port to supplies2 kV input/output port to input/output port8 kV all other pins
Description
AI
The ADG5233 and ADG5234 are monolithic industrial CMOS analog switches comprising three independently selectable single-pole, double throw (SPDT) switches and four independently selectable SPDT switches, respectively.All channels exhibit break-before-make switching action that prevents momentary shorting when switching channels. AnENinput on the ADG5233 (LFCSP and TSSOP packages) is used to enable or disable the device. When disabled, all channels are switched off.The ultralow capacitance and charge injection of these switches make them ideal solutions for data acquisition and sample-and-hold applications, where low glitch and fast settling are required. Fast switching speed coupled with high signal bandwidth make these devices suitable for video signal switching.APPLICATIONSAutomatic test equipmentData acquisitionInstrumentationAvionicsAudio and video switchingCommunication systemsPRODUCT HIGHLIGHTSTrench Isolation Guards Against Latch-Up. A dielectric trench separates the P and N channel transistors thereby preventing latch-up even under severe overvoltage conditions.Ultralow Capacitance and −0.6 pC Charge Injection.Dual-Supply Operation. For applications where the analog signal is bipolar, the ADG5233/ADG5234 can be operated from dual supplies up to ±22 V.Single-Supply Operation. For applications where the analog signal is unipolar, the ADG5233/ADG5234 can be operated from a single-rail power supply up to 40 V.3 V Logic-Compatible Digital Inputs. VINH= 2.0 V, VINL= 0.8 V.No VLLogic Power Supply Required.
